Jaké jsou výhody aplikací Chrome, které duplikují web?
Existuje poměrně málo webových aplikací pro Chrome, které se zdají být nic víc než "zkrácené" zkratky na našich oblíbených webových stránkách, ale je to, že jsou všechny, nebo jsou pro ně ještě víc? Dnešní příspěvek typu SuperUser Q & A má odpovědi.
Dnešní zasedání Otázky a odpovědi nás přichází s laskavým svolením SuperUser - podřízené rozdělení Stack Exchange, které je založeno na komunitě prostřednictvím skupin webových stránek.
Otázka
Kolypto čtenáře SuperUser chce vědět, jaké výhody, pokud existují, jsou instalace aplikací Chrome, které duplikují web:
Existuje celá řada aplikací Chrome, které se zdají být pouze zkratkami pro různé webové služby. Některé příklady jsou:
- Hudba Google Play
- Google dokumenty
- Kalendář Google
- Google mapy
- Evernote
Nezdá se, že by přidávali nebo upravovali žádné funkce mimo umístění zástupce na stránce "Aplikace". Existují nějaké důvody k jejich instalaci? Co vlastně dělají?
Jsou tyto typy aplikací Chrome pouze "zkrácené" zkratky, nebo jich je více, než jsme si vědomi?
Odpověď
Příspěvek SuperUser joejoe31b má pro nás odpověď:
Tato stránka vývojáře Google podrobně popisuje rozdíly mezi hostovanými a zabalenými aplikacemi. Stručně řečeno, hlavní rozdíl mezi nimi je, že hostované aplikace jsou ty, o kterých uvažujete (ty, které zobrazují hostované webové stránky), a zabalené aplikace jsou aplikace, které jsou více samostatné (a zahrnují většinu, ne-li všechny, z jejich HTML a CSS soubory nebo zdroje).
Na fórech WrongPlanet zde byla zajímavá stránka, která popisuje některé z důvodů, proč by vývojář mohl vytvořit hostovanou aplikaci. Jedním z důvodů, které Apple upozornil, bylo:
- Může to být web z technického hlediska, ale funguje nerozlišitelně od běžné aplikace pro webový prohlížeč. Také jeho změna na zkratku odstraňuje všechny nepotřebné ovládací prvky prohlížeče, takže vypadá jako běžné okno aplikace.
"NeantHumain" pokračoval v diskusi slovy:
- Aplikace Google Chrome jsou pouze webové aplikace napsané v jazyce HTML5, které využívají nové funkce, jako jsou: plátno, video, SVG, WebGL a spousta nových rozhraní API, ke kterým lze přistupovat prostřednictvím jazyka JavaScript. Mohou být použity pro vše od geo-umístění, offline ukládání, a / nebo pracovníci webu pro nějaký multithreading.
Takže jinými slovy, zdá se, že více pokračuje na pozadí hostované aplikace, než jen zobrazení webové stránky. Umožňuje vývojáři rozšířit funkčnost webových stránek a vynechat některá omezení, která se mohou setkat s běžnými webovými stránkami.
Musíte něco přidat k vysvětlení? Vyjměte v komentářích. Chcete se dozvědět více odpovědí od ostatních uživatelů technologie Stack Exchange? Podívejte se na celý diskusní příspěvek zde.